Dirt Dampness Sensors



Dirt wetness sensors play an important role in modern watering systems, giving real-time information that enhances water performance. These tools determine the volumetric water content in the soil, enabling specific evaluations of moisture levels. By incorporating soil moisture sensing units into irrigation systems, customers can prevent overwatering or underwatering, ultimately advertising much healthier plant growth and preserving water resources.The sensing units transmit information to controllers, which can change watering timetables based on existing dirt conditions. This data-driven strategy reduces water waste and guarantees that plants obtain the most effective amount of dampness. In addition, dirt moisture sensing units can be useful in various farming settings, from home yards to large-scale ranches. The deployment of these sensing units contributes to lasting practices by sustaining responsible water use and decreasing ecological impact. On the whole, the consolidation of dirt moisture sensing units notes a considerable innovation in accomplishing reliable irrigation systems.

What Is the Life Expectancy of Modern Lawn Sprinkler Components?



 


The life expectancy of modern-day lawn sprinkler elements commonly ranges from 5 to twenty years, depending upon the products made use of, maintenance practices, and environmental problems. Normal maintenance can significantly improve longevity and performance in time.
